Distributed Applications in the Enterprise
Final Exam Topics and Promises
Fall 2002
Midterm Topics (that will reappear)
  1. Distributed Applications
  2. Bean Pattern
  3. Java Event Model
  4. Component Assembly
  5. Security
  6. Databases

New Topics

  1. Remote Method Invocation
  2. Web Applications: Servlets
  3. Enterprise Java Beans (EJBs)
  4. Message Queues
  5. Tuple Spaces
  6. Leases
  7. Jini
  8. CORBA
  9. Peer-to-peer computing
  10. Intrusion Detection

Promises

  1. Soemthing on Java's event handling model
  2. Something on serialization (maybe even depth-first search)
  3. A question on introspection
  4. A question related to encryption/decryption
  5. Remember ACID as regards transactions
  6. One or more RMI questions
  7. One or more Web App questions (servlets/JSP/EJB)
  8. A tuple space question (e.g., analyzing an example usage)
  9. A P2P question (conceptual)